★★★★★ 5.0 Carol Weber · Nov 2025

The pizza here is everything you imagined & more. We came with friends (warning: indoor seating for large parties is limited), ordered a large NY pepperoni & a Detroit style (tomato sauce topping). The tomato sauce is gently tangy, light, & blessedly not sweet. It matches with gooey cheese & small, thin pepperoni cups. Crust is outstandingly crispy & flavorful on its own. If you're not feeling pizza, they have decent meatball subs, pastas, wings, & salads. Staff is exceedingly patient, but efficient. Only wish there were more restroom stalls. Outside patio.

★★★★★ 5.0 Alex A · Dec 2025

I was pleasantly surprised by the quality of the single slices you can order at the counter. You order the slice, they run it through a warmer on a conveyor belt and it comes out like it was pulled from a fresh pie. The crust is awesome, the ingredients are quality and the portions are enormous. A slice of pizza that's too wide to pick up with one hand for $7.50 is okay in my book. My favorite is the Wise Guy. Red sauce, pepperoni, sliced sausage (medium spice level), ricotta cheese blobs and some greenery. Highly recommended!
